Subject: Re: [PATCH v14 01/21] KVM: Rename CONFIG_KVM_PRIVATE_MEM to CONFIG_KVM_GMEM
Date: Wed, 16 Jul 2025 11:43:40 +0800	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<8f8f15a2-ac5d-46ec-a790-8a2428ff6af2@intel.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20250715093350.2584932-2-tabba@google.com>

On 7/15/2025 5:33 PM, Fuad Tabba wrote:
> Rename the Kconfig option CONFIG_KVM_PRIVATE_MEM to CONFIG_KVM_GMEM. The
> original name implied that the feature only supported "private" memory.
> However, CONFIG_KVM_PRIVATE_MEM enables guest_memfd in general, which is
> not exclusively for private memory. Subsequent patches in this series
> will add guest_memfd support for non-CoCo VMs, whose memory is not
> private.
> 
> Renaming the Kconfig option to CONFIG_KVM_GMEM more accurately reflects
> its broader scope as the main Kconfig option for all guest_memfd-backed
> memory. This provides clearer semantics for the option and avoids
> confusion as new features are introduced.
